The annual growth rate of total credit extended to the domestic economy stood at 2.6% in April 2024, compared with 3.0% in the previous month.

The annual growth rate of total deposits remained unchanged at 1.3% in April 2024, compared to the previous month.

Deposits placed by the private sector increased by EUR384 million in April 2024, compared with an increase of EUR1,678 million in the previous month.

I.	Credit to the domestic economy

?he monthly net flow of total credit was negative by EUR815 million in April 2024, compared with a positive net flow of EUR1,513 million in the previous month.

?.1 Credit to the general government

In April 2024, the monthly net flow of credit to the general government was negative by EUR26 million, compared with a negative net flow of EUR469 million in the previous month; the annual growth rate decreased to -0.4% from 0.7% in the previous month.

?.2 Credit to the private sector

In April 2024, the annual growth rate of credit to the private sector remained unchanged at 4.5% compared to the previous month. The monthly net flow of credit was negative by EUR789 million, compared with a positive net flow of EUR1,982 million in the previous month.

?.2.1 Credit to corporations

In April 2024, the monthly net flow of credit to corporations was negative by EUR730 million, compared with a positive net flow of EUR1,917 million in the previous month; the annual growth rate decreased to 7.8% from 8.0% in the previous month. In particular, the annual growth rate of credit to non-financial corporations (NFCs) increased to 6.9% from 6.6% in the previous month; the monthly net flow was negative by EUR298 million, compared with a positive net flow of EUR1,617 million in the previous month. The annual growth rate of credit to insurance corporations and other financial intermediaries decreased to 15.8% from 19.2% in the previous month; the monthly net flow was negative by EUR432 million, compared with a positive net flow of EUR300 million in the previous month.

?.2.2 Credit to sole proprietors and unincorporated partnerships

In April 2024, the monthly net flow of credit to sole proprietors and unincorporated partnerships was negative by EUR26 million, compared with a positive net flow of EUR48 million in the previous month; the annual growth rate stood at -0.1% compared with -0.6% in the previous month.

?.2.3 Credit to individuals and private non-profit institutions

In April 2024, the monthly net flow of credit to individuals and private non-profit institutions was negative by EUR34 million, compared with a positive net flow of EUR17 million in the previous month; the annual growth rate stood at -1.1% compared with -1.4% in the previous month.

II.	Deposits by the domestic economy with the domestic credit institutions

In April 2024, the monthly net flow of total deposits was positive by EUR135 million, compared with a positive net flow of EUR957 million in March 2024.

??.1 Deposits placed by the general government

In April 2024, deposits placed by the general government decreased by EUR249 million, compared with a decrease of EUR721 million in the previous month; the annual growth rate stood at -27.7% compared with -24.5% in the previous month.

??.2 Deposits placed by the private sector

In April 2024, deposits placed by the private sector increased by EUR384 million, compared with an increase of EUR1,678 million in the previous month; the annual growth rate increased to 2.8% from 2.6% in the previous month.

??.2.1 Corporate deposits

In April 2024, corporate deposits increased by EUR36 million, compared with an increase of EUR1,278 million in the previous month; the annual growth rate increased to 4.4% from 1.6% in the previous month. In particular, deposits from NFCs decreased by EUR154 million, against an increase of EUR1,507 million in the previous month. Deposits placed by insurance corporations and other financial intermediaries increased by EUR190 million, compared with a decrease of EUR229 million in the previous month.

??.2.2 Deposits placed by households and private non-profit institutions

In April 2024, deposits placed by households and private non-profit institutions increased by EUR348 million, compared with an increase of EUR400 million in the previous month; the annual growth rate decreased to 2.3% from 2.9% in the previous month.

Notes:

1.	The general government includes central government, local government and social security funds.
2.	Deposits include repos.
3.	The Bank of Greece is not included in domestic credit institutions.
